Provided is a tire having a bead unit profile structure. According to one embodiment of the present invention, to improve lateral rigidity, the tire having the bead unit profile structure of the present invention comprises: a tread unit; a side wall unit; and a bead unit (10). In the bead unit (10), a range of an X coordinate from a coordinate origin (O), which is European Tire and Rim Technical Organization (ETRTO) commercial rim standard reference point of a bead unit outermost point (P) in contact with a rim of a wheel, is 8.8 to 9.7 mm, and a range of a Y coordinate is 19.2 to 21.7 mm.
